
MATCH RECAP: REIGN FK VS WOLVES FC
On a beautiful Wednesday night in Bartlesville, Oklahoma the Reign FK faced off against Arkansas rivals, Wolves FC. Each team went home with a single point as the match ended in a 3-3 draw here at Custer Stadium. A single point is always better than none, but when a second half stoppage time penalty becomes the deciding factor, the one point feels the same as zero.
The match started off with the Wolves keeping early possession of the ball amongst their back line of defense. Shortly after came the first goal of the match. A questionable missed offsides call, put into the back of the net off of the post from a Wolves forward. Reign responded quickly with a goal from Grant King, assisted from a cross by Jack Bratcher, and a brave initial header between Connor Marth and the Wolves goalkeeper, before it was calmly headed home by King.
Reign went on the take a 2-1 lead with another goal from King, assisted by a long ball over the top from Marth.
The entire game was physical and fast, but around the 60' of the game an arguable red card was shown to Oral Roberts University newcomer Jack Bratcher. The Reign would continue the remainder of the game a man down, presenting the players with an opportunity to show their true colors.
A gifted free kick to the Wolves on the outside edge of the box tied the game at 2-2 making the game feel out of reach for the home team, but not all was lost. With only 10 men, Reign immediately responded with a 60-yard run out of the back from Kolby Bauer who found Dwaylan McIntosh at the back post who buried the ball in the side net, putting Reign in the lead 3-2.
Then came the heartbreak... A stoppage time penalty kick given to the Wolves. King of the Match, goalkeeper Gage Powers got a hand on the shot, but it wasn't enough to keep the ball out of the back of the net, ending the match level at 3-3.
